Dankowski

Dankowski is a surname of Polish origin. It is derived from the personal name "Danek," which is a diminutive of "Daniel." The suffix "-owski" is a common Polish surname suffix, indicating origin or association with a place or person. Thus, Dankowski roughly translates to "son of Danek" or "from the Danek family."

The name is primarily found in Poland and among Polish diaspora communities around the world. Like many Polish surnames, variations in spelling may exist due to transliteration differences and regional dialects. The name likely arose in the medieval period as surnames became more common for identification purposes.

The frequency of the surname "Dankowski" is relatively low compared to more common Polish surnames like Nowak or Kowalski, indicating a potentially less widespread origin or a smaller founder population. Genealogical research is often necessary to trace the specific history of a family bearing the surname.
